Challenges and Preparations:
Trekking solo in December comes with its share of challenges. The Sar Pass sub-zero temperatures demand proper gear – from insulated clothing to Sar Pass high-quality trekking boots. Carrying a reliable GPS device, a first-aid kit, and a well-planned itinerary are essential. Additionally, it's crucial to keep an eye on Sar Pass weather forecasts and trail conditions, as winter weather can be unpredictable.

Safety and Support:
Trekking in a group during the winter months provides an added layer of safety. In case of emergencies or unforeseen circumstances, you have the support of fellow trekkers. It also enables you to distribute the weight of essential gear, making it easier to carry the necessary supplies.

Camping Gear for Winter:
Camping in December requires specialized gear to keep you warm and comfortable. Insulated sleeping bags, four-season tents, and high-quality down jackets are indispensable. It's essential to insulate yourself from the cold ground by using appropriate sleeping mats. Additionally, packing hot water bottles can provide extra warmth during chilly nights.
